What a valid White Card actually represents

The white card is the nationally acknowledged evidence that you have actually finished general construction induction training. The current unit of competency is CPCWHS1001, Prepare to work securely in the building sector. Every white card is anchored to that device. If the system is missing out on from the student's document, the card is not defensible.

The card ought to be issued by a registered training organisation, or RTO, that is authorised to supply the unit. Not every training service provider with a slick internet site is an RTO, and not every RTO places the ideal controls around assessment, identification checks, or sensible demo. In South Australia, SafeWork SA expects employers to guarantee employees have actually finished legitimate building and construction induction training, and accepts white cards provided by RTOs in any type of Australian state or area that abide by the system and the nationwide framework.

A few practical truths worth holding onto:

    The plastic card itself is a convenience. The lawfully considerable proof is the Statement of Accomplishment for CPCWHS1001 videotaped against your USI, or Special Pupil Identifier. White cards do not have a conventional expiration date. Nonetheless, if a person has not carried out construction help 2 or even more years, numerous companies and some site procedures will need re-training before the person can return to site. This assumption has teeth on greater danger jobs and government jobs. Cards provided in any type of state are mobile, subject to the training having actually fulfilled existing standards. An older card might still stand, but if the individual appears not familiar with existing controls, a refresher is sensible.

How verification works in practice

Verification is less about calling a regulatory authority and more concerning lining up records that have to concur:

    The physical white card shows your name, the day of concern, and the company's information or RTO number. Your Statement of Achievement states you have actually achieved CPCWHS1001, and notes the RTO name and code, problem day, and your full lawful name. Your USI records, which you can access online, should show CPCWHS1001 completed on the date stated by the RTO.

If any among these three does not match the others, you have a warning. The fix might be as simple as a name adjustment not yet reviewed older records. It could likewise signal a supplier that is not an RTO, or training that did not actually take place. For employers, the most safe setting is to confirm identification, match the unit to the USI, and maintain a copy of the Declaration of Achievement on apply for audit purposes.

Step-by-step: confirm a White Card in Adelaide

Use the adhering to checklist when verifying a white card issued for a worker in South Australia. It functions whether the card was gained through a white card course in Adelaide or through an interstate provider.

    Inspect the physical card and capture the information. Inspect the person's name against image ID, note the RTO name and code, the issue date, and any kind of distinct card number. Photograph the front and back if website policy allows. Obtain the Declaration of Achievement for CPCWHS1001. Validate the learner's name matches their ID, validate the RTO name and code match the card, and keep in mind the conclusion date. Look for papers missing out on signatures or main branding. Confirm the RTO is legitimate. Search the RTO code on training.gov.au. The RTO must be present, have CPCWHS1001 on its range, and run in the state claimed or have national range for delivery. If it does not show up or the unit is out range, stop and call the provider for an explanation. Cross check the USI records. Ask the worker to log in at usi.gov.au and produce a transcript or consent to see. Make sure CPCWHS1001 shows up with the same day and RTO. If the worker does not have a USI, they need to produce one before training can be validly recorded. Record the confirmation. Keep copies of the card, Statement of Attainment, and either the USI records or a signed statement noting the date confirmed and who did it. Shop papers firmly to comply with privacy requirements.

Keep the steps tight on site. Done well, this takes less than 10 minutes when the employee has the ideal documents.

Adelaide specifics that typically journey individuals up

Most confirmation failings I see in Adelaide fall under a handful of patterns. The very first is old system codes. Prior to CPCWHS1001, earlier variations like CPCCWHS1001 or CPCCOHS1001A were in circulation. Most of those are still identified as equivalent, however you should examine the similarity declaration on training.gov.au and guarantee the dates line up. If the card precedes nationwide harmonisation, expect more questions.

The second is on-line white card Adelaide training failed. Live on-line delivery with a proper video clip system with identification checks, interaction, and functional presentations is allowed when the RTO's method meets requirements. A cookie cutter, self paced quiz without instructor engagement is not. If you see a Statement of Achievement provided the very same minute the learner registered, or a conclusion attained at 3 a.m. Without instructor signature, something is off. Third, the name on the card. Adelaide employers beware with pay-roll and human resources documents, which suggests any type of mismatch between a preferred name on a card and a lawful name on the tax obligation data number will trigger delays. Ask workers to update the RTO if they have transformed names or if spelling mistakes slid via. A quick reissue stays clear of frustrations when you have a concrete pour booked.

Finally, state branding puzzles individuals. You may see a card branded with a different state logo or layout. As long as the card is supported by a legitimate Declaration of Achievement from a present RTO, the card is mobile and appropriate in South Australia. Do not reject a Queensland or Victorian well-known card out of hand. Confirm the unit and the RTO, after that submit your record.

How to verify the training provider

If you just do one thing during verification, look up the RTO code on training.gov.au. This free public register is always my initial port of call. Enter the 4 or five figure RTO number from the card or Statement of Accomplishment. You should see:

    Status provided as current. The range of enrollment consisting of CPCWHS1001, or the specific device code the Declaration claims. Jurisdictions of delivery or a notation of national delivery.

If the RTO is existing yet the system is not on scope, ask when the unit was delivered. RTOs can only evaluate systems that are on scope at the time of distribution. Periodic timing gaps take place during training plan updates. A credible carrier will certainly explain that window and provide supporting logs.

For added due diligence, telephone call or email the RTO's pupil support line listed on the register. Offer the student's name and day of birth with permission and demand confirmation of the system and completion date. Using the USI system without locating privacy

The USI system is the most trusted method to connect an individual to their training history. Workers control accessibility to their transcripts, which is reasonable. On website, the practical technique is to have the worker visit on their phone or a site tablet computer and produce a PDF records that lists CPCWHS1001 with the RTO and date. Some workers will not recognize their USI offhand. Build a 5 minute allowance into your onboarding procedure so they can get it.

Do not maintain USI passwords or gather complete identity records unless your plan needs it and you can store them securely. A copy of the transcript or a verification note that you checked out the records on a particular day typically satisfies audit requirements. If you are conducting greater rate compliance look for a head professional or federal government work, store the Declaration of Attainment in the worker's data and lock accessibility to human resources or safety.

What to do when details do not match

Discrepancies are not constantly fraudulence. Start with the least dramatic explanation. A hyphenated last name or an accented character might have been gone into in different ways by the RTO. Ask the worker to get in touch with the provider and demand a modified Declaration of Achievement. If the USI records reveals the unit correctly but the paper Declaration is incorrect, that is a management fix.

If the USI records does disappoint the unit at all, validate that the worker is inspecting all years, and ask whether they utilized a various USI. It is remarkably usual for people to have produced replicate USIs when they transformed emails or relocated interstate. The USI workplace can merge documents with correct identification.

If the RTO code is not real, or the company can not locate the learner, deal with the card as void and intensify. Document the attempt to validate, notify the employee and your job supervisor, and do not allow site gain access to up until the worker can offer valid proof. In Adelaide, SafeWork SA takes a dim sight of employees entering websites without induction, and insurance policy settings solidify quickly after an incident.

Lost, harmed, or unreadable cards

Cards obtain eaten by canines, run through cleaning equipments, or left on the dashboard in full sun. The plastic is not spiritual. The Statement of Achievement and USI record are what matter. If a worker's card is unreadable yet you can confirm their device by means of the USI and the Statement, permit them to function and ask them to order a reprint.

Contact the releasing RTO to request a replacement card. Reprints typically take a few business days and attract a small fee. Building a defensible confirmation document for your site

Auditors care much less concerning how glossy your forms are and even more regarding whether your process is consistent and repeatable. For white card verification, you desire a record that reveals that, what, when, and by whom. An easy one web page form connected to a copy of the Declaration of Achievement covers it.

At a minimum, capture the worker's full name and date of birth, the RTO name and code, the date of CPCWHS1001 conclusion, the verifier's name and trademark, and the day validated. If you viewed the USI records, note that and submit the PDF. Shop whatever in your induction register or HRIS with limited access. You do not need to change the wheel for each website. One clean procedure, used the same way from Gawler to Goolwa, will keep you out of trouble.

Edge situations you are most likely to see in Adelaide

Workers with interstate cards are common on larger tasks. Approve them if the device and RTO pass confirmation. Do not urge they re-train in South Australia white card course adelaide if there is no real gap.

Older cards that reference earlier device codes can still be valid. Use training.gov.au to confirm equivalency and ask a few pointed concerns concerning present threat controls. If the employee's responses recommend they are rusty, think about reserving a refresher course. Lots of companies formalise this by needing re-training if the worker has actually not gotten on a building website for two years or more. It costs much less than a day's downtime.

image

Name adjustments show up more than you assume. Marriages, separations, and improvements to spelling issue. Encourage workers to upgrade their documents with the RTO and the USI computer system registry so records suit pay-roll and ID. It saves time at the gate.

Non resident employees can offer legitimate white cards, yet ensure their ID matches the training documents and that their right to operate in Australia is independently confirmed by human resources. Keep the two procedures unique. Mixing them dangers privacy breaches.

Finally, duplicated or phony cards do exist. Typical indications consist of inconsistent font styles, missing RTO codes, and days that do not straighten with the Declaration of Accomplishment. If it really feels incorrect, it typically is. Clamp down early.

What to prepare before you start verification

When you run verifications on a crew, preparation conserves rubbing. Have a quiet spot with respectable mobile function, a scanner or phone video camera for duplicates, and a clear manuscript so individuals understand what to anticipate. Ask workers to arrive with 3 points ready:

    Government image ID that matches the name on their card and Declaration of Attainment. A duplicate of their Statement of Achievement for CPCWHS1001 from their RTO, electronic or paper. Access to their USI account to show or download their transcript.

If you are onboarding a high variety of workers, schedule home windows by subcontractor and let supervisors recognize that anybody missing out on files will certainly be rescheduled, not swung through. You will certainly lose less time general by being company up front.
